The Sanyo Denki LA1235 is a monolithic linear IC developed for high signal-to-noise (S/N) ratio and low distortion FM IF system applications. This IC integrates nearly all functions required for an FM tuner IF stage, boasting a typical S/N of 88dB and a distortion factor of 0.015%.
Key features include a 6-stage IF amplifier and limiter for excellent AMR, followed by a signal meter driver. The FM detector stage utilizes a double-balanced quadrature detector, complemented by a low-frequency preamplifier and muting controller. The muting system includes weak signal and detuning muting drive outputs, with hysteresis in the weak signal muting circuit to prevent malfunction due to amplitude components.
Additional functionalities comprise AFC and tuning meter drive outputs, adjustable via external resistors. An IF amplifier stop circuit is included to reduce noise during AM reception mode switching. The LA1235 is housed in a DIP16 package, suitable for various FM receiver designs requiring robust IF processing.
This IC is designed for applications demanding high performance in FM reception, ensuring clear audio output with minimal noise and distortion. Its integrated nature simplifies circuit design and reduces component count.

The typical signal-to-noise ratio for the LA1235 is 88dB.
The typical distortion factor of the LA1235 is 0.015%.
The recommended operating voltage range for the LA1235 is 10V to 14V.
The LA1235 is supplied in a DIP16 package.
